> 業界の洞察 >サーボ
テクニカルサポート

製品サポート

マイクロサービス サービス間の通信

発行済み 2026-01-19

その日の午後、作業場内のいくつかの機械が再び「怒った」。

サーボ モーターの 1 つが完全に正しく回転しておらず、その隣のサーボは半拍遅すぎ、ライン全体がスタックしていました。老主人はそこにしゃがみ、長い間それを眺め、ため息をつきました。「どの部品も、それぞれ単体では立派に見えるのに、なぜ組み立てると『独立』してしまうのでしょうか?」

このシーンをご存知ですか?機械同士も人間と同じようにコミュニケーションが円滑でないと仕事はうまくいきません。あなたは複雑な機械プロジェクトを検討しているかもしれません。いくつかのモジュールが連携する必要があり、データをリアルタイムで共有する必要があり、指示を遅らせることはできません。理想は完全です。すべてのユニットが同期し、スイス時計と同じくらい正確です。しかし現実には、ここで信号を待ち、そこでデータ パケットを失い、最も遅いリンクによって全体の効率が低下することがよくあります。

この背景には、多くの場合、サービス間の通信の問題があります。ハードウェアの性能が十分ではないのではなく、「会話」方法が時代遅れで面倒すぎるのです。

では、具体的には何について話しているのでしょうか?

プロジェクトに 1 つのモノリスではなく、複数の小規模で焦点を絞った「マイクロサービス」があると想像してください。 1 つはモーション制御を担当し、1 つはデータ取得を担当し、もう 1 つは論理判断を担当します。彼らは独立して働き、常にコミュニケーションをとります。彼らはどのようにして「話す」のでしょうか?という疑問が生じます。 「位置に到達しました」「温度を超えました」などのすべてのメッセージを、相手が正確かつ迅速に、曖昧さなく理解できるようにするにはどうすればよいでしょうか?

従来のやり方は、時には騒がしい工場の現場で大声で叫ぶようなものです。メッセージはかき消されたり、誤解されたり、単に間違った人に送信されたりする可能性があります。結果?応答の遅延、同期エラーが発生し、システム全体の信頼性が損なわれます。さらに厄介なのは、モジュールの 1 つをアップグレードする場合、多くの場合、本体全体に影響を及ぼし、システム全体を停止しなければならないことです。

もっとエレガントな解決策はあるでしょうか?

サービスに大声で叫ばせるよりも、明確で専用の「コミュニケーション ライン」を構築する方が良いでしょう。これはマイクロサービス間の通信に焦点を当てた考え方です。サーボ モーターや機械構造に代わるものではありませんが、それらの協力のための神経系を提供します。

これを行うことでどのようなメリットがあるのでしょうか?リアルタイムです。重要な指示の伝達は、目的のない放送ではなくなり、正確かつ直接的に行われます。たとえば、外観検査サービスが部品のずれを検出すると、不必要に待たされることなく、調整を行うようモーション コントロール サービスに即座に通知できます。それは信頼性です。ネットワークの変動によってメッセージが不可解に消えることはありません。すべての指示が確実に実行されるように、それらは確認および追跡されます。それは柔軟性です。工場全体を停止することなく、組立ラインのステーションを交換するなど、サービスを個別に調整または交換できます。このようにして、システムの復元力は静かに強化されます。

なぜですかキロパワーこれについて考えていますか?

それは、サーボやモーションコントロールの分野で、同様の「連携トラブル」をあまりにも多く見てきたからです。私たちは、ハードウェアの精巧さは基礎にすぎず、それらをインテリジェントに連携させることが、その可能性を最大限に発揮するための鍵であることを認識しています。キロパワー焦点はまさに、これらの独立した「専門家」サービスが、それぞれが独自の曲を演奏するのではなく、よく訓練されたバンドのように演奏できるようにする方法にあります。

私たちの手法は、何もないところから複雑な理論を作り出すのではなく、実際の制御シナリオから始めることです。たとえば、位置フィードバック信号がトルク出力により速く影響を与えるにはどうすればよいでしょうか?複数軸の動作命令を同期するにはどうすればよいですか?これらの具体的な課題は、サービス間の「対話プロトコル」を開発する動機となります。これは軽量かつ直接的であり、肥大化した中間リンクを意図的に回避し、機械システムが耐えられる物理的制限内で情報フローを高速かつ安定して実行するという目標を追求しています。

少し抽象的に聞こえますが、具体的に何が変わるのでしょうか?

組み立て現場を想像してみてください。ロボット アーム (サービス A) が部品をつかみ、カメラ (サービス B) が品質検査を実行し、ベルトコンベア (サービス C) が仕分けを担当します。従来の通信方式では、B が欠陥を発見し、A と C に通知します。この処理に数百ミリ秒の遅延が発生したり、メッセージの蓄積により C が応答しなくなる場合があります。マイクロサービス通信は、B の「欠陥」信号を稲妻のように発し、A と C の対応する操作を同時に呼び起こすことができます。遅延が極限まで圧縮され、アクションがスムーズにつながります。

これは魔法ではなく、コミュニケーション ロジックの再設計です。これにより、データ交換が予測可能かつ管理可能になり、システムから不確実性が取り除かれます。お使いのデバイスがより「スマート」になり、より統合されたように見えます。

もちろん、万能の解決策はありません。これは、複数の個別の機能モジュールで構成され、リアルタイムのコラボレーションが必要なシステムに特に適しています。プロジェクトが「部分は強いが全体が弱い」というコラボレーションのボトルネックに直面している場合、または高度にモジュール化された新しいプラットフォームをすでに計画している場合は、サービス間の通信層を検討することは価値のあるエントリポイントになる可能性があります。

あのワークショップに戻ります。

老主人の混乱は本質的にはシステム統合の問題です。それぞれのコンポーネントは優れていますが、組み合わせが効率的でない場合があります。今日の複雑な電気機械プロジェクトは、この「組み合わせの技術」にますます依存しています。芸術の基礎は多くの場合、目に見えないスムーズな対話です。

キロパワー私たちが行っているのは、これらの「会話」そのものを磨き上げ、より明確で、よりタイムリーで、より信頼できるものにすることに重点を置いているのです。それは、優れたパフォーマンスは個々のコンポーネントの強さだけではなく、それらの相互のシームレスでほぼ直観的な理解からもたらされると私たちは信じているからです。サービス間の通信が障壁でなくなると、創造性とマシンの能力を真に同期させることができます。

2005 年に設立された Kpower は、中国広東省東莞に本社を置く、コンパクトモーションユニットの専門メーカーとして活動してきました。 Kpower は、モジュール式ドライブ技術の革新を活用して、高性能モーター、高精度減速機、マルチプロトコル制御システムを統合し、効率的でカスタマイズされたスマート ドライブ システム ソリューションを提供します。 Kpower は、スマート ホーム システム、自動エレクトロニクス、ロボティクス、精密農業、ドローン、産業オートメーションなどのさまざまな分野をカバーする製品で、世界中の 500 を超える企業クライアントにプロフェッショナルなドライブ システム ソリューションを提供してきました。

更新時間:2026-01-19

未来に力を与える

お客様の製品に適したモーターまたはギアボックスを推奨するには、Kpower の製品スペシャリストにお問い合わせください。

Kpowerにメールする
お問い合わせを送信
WhatsApp メッセージ
+86 0769 8399 3238
 
kpowerMap